MATTER OF FAISON v. NASSAU COUNTY DEPARTMENT OF SOCIAL SERVICES

2009-02780 (Docket No. V-110-09).

74 A.D.3d 1339 (2010)

903 N.Y.S.2d 254

In the Matter of DOROTHEA FAISON, Appellant, v. NASSAU COUNTY DEPARTMENT OF SOCIAL SERVICES et al., Respondents.

Appellate Division of the Supreme Court of New York, Second Department.

Decided June 29, 2010.


Ordered that the order is affirmed, without costs or disbursements.

The petitioner is not the biological grandmother of the subject child, and she is not a legal grandmother by virtue of adoption.
